Technological Innovations Shaping the Japan Granulates Dosing Dispenser Market
Technological advancements are redefining the landscape of Japan’s granulates dosing dispensers, with a focus on precision, connectivity, and automation. IoT integration enables real-time monitoring, predictive maintenance, and data-driven optimization, reducing downtime and operational costs. AI-powered algorithms enhance dosing accuracy and adapt to granular material variations, ensuring consistent quality.
Hygienic design innovations, including seamless surfaces and easy-clean features, are critical for pharmaceutical and food applications, aligning with Japan’s strict safety standards. The adoption of modular systems allows customization and scalability, catering to diverse manufacturing needs. Furthermore, energy-efficient motors and sensors contribute to sustainability goals, reducing environmental impact.
Emerging trends include the deployment of cloud-based control systems, augmented reality for maintenance, and machine learning for process improvement. These innovations not only improve operational efficiency but also create new value propositions for end-users, positioning Japan as a leader in high-tech dosing solutions.
